Decay properties

 | Pu-236 | Mc-289 half-life | 2.858 yr (2.84 to 2.88 yr) | 10 s mean lifetime | 4.123 yr (4.09 to 4.16 yr) | 14 s decay constant | 7.691×10^-9 per second | 0.071 per second specific activity | 19.62 TBq/g | 1.5×10^8 TBq/g width | 3.508×10^-24 eV | 4.6×10^-17 eV decay modes | α (alpha emission) | SF (spontaneous fission) | ^28Mg (cluster emission) | 2β^+ (double beta decay) | α (alpha emission) | SF (spontaneous fission) final decay products | Pb-208 (100%) | Pb-206 (4×10^-9%) | Hg-204 (5×10^-12%) | Pb-204 (0%) | Hg-200 (0%) | Pb-207 (0%) | Tl-205 (0%)

Decay modes

Pu-236

decay mode | α (alpha emission) branching ratio | 100% Q-value | 5.86707 MeV (megaelectronvolts) daughter nuclide | U-232 decay mode | SF (spontaneous fission) branching ratio | 1.36×10^-7% decay mode | ^28Mg (cluster emission) branching ratio | 2×10^-12% daughter nuclide | Pb-208 decay mode | 2β^+ (double beta decay) Q-value | -1.58801 MeV (megaelectronvolts) daughter nuclide | U-236

Mc-289

decay mode | α (alpha emission) daughter nuclide | Nh-285 decay mode | SF (spontaneous fission)

Mass properties

 | Pu-236 | Mc-289 atomic number (Z) | 94 | 115 mass number (A) | 236 | 289 neutron number | 142 | 174 atomic mass | 236.046057964 u (unified atomic mass units) | 289.192715 u (unified atomic mass units) mass excess | 42.902718 MeV (megaelectronvolts) | 179.513 MeV (megaelectronvolts) binding energy per nucleon | 7.577913 MeV (megaelectronvolts) | 7.139 MeV (megaelectronvolts)
